Abstract Purpose The purpose of this systematic review was to evaluate the clinical and patient‐reported outcomes of an isolated lateral extra‐articular procedure (LEAP) performed to address persistent rotatory instability following a previous isolated anterior cruciate ligament reconstruction (ACLR) in the absence of complete graft rupture. Methods A literature search was carried out according to the Preferred Reporting Items for Systematic Reviews and Meta‐Analyses (PRISMA) guidelines. Studies reporting on an isolated LEAP performed to address instability after a standalone ACLR, without a complete graft tear, were included. Pre‐operative factors analysed included time from index ACLR, graft type, graft status and tunnel position, associated meniscal tears and grade of pivot shift. Pre‐ and post‐operative patient‐reported outcome measures (PROMs), and post‐operative clinical outcomes (including the grade of residual pivot shift) were also analysed. The rate of subsequent complete graft rupture or persisting instability was noted. Results Five studies with a total of 74 knees were included. These comprised 42 males and 32 females with an age range of 17–41 years and mean follow‐up of 25.5 ± 6.9 (12–30) months. There was a statistically significant improvement in pivot shift grade distribution from pre‐operative (27 Grade 1, 16 Grade 2 and 9 Grade 3) to post‐operative (8 Grade 1, 0 Grade 2 and 0 Grade 3) ( χ 2 test, p < 0.001). A random effects meta‐analysis showed a statistically significant improvement between pre‐ and post‐operative values for International Knee Documentation Committee (IKDC), Lysholm and Tegner Activity Scores. The pooled rate of complete graft rupture or persisting instability was 5.4% (0%–10.5%). Conclusion An isolated LEAP is an effective procedure with good clinical and patient‐reported outcomes and low failure rates for patients with persisting rotatory instability after a previous ACL reconstruction. Level of Evidence Level IV.
